Be Prepared to Meet with Your Tax Advisor– By Chris Bibey
Do you meet with a professional tax advisor or CPA for help when filing your tax return? If so, you are making a great financial decision. With that being said, it is very important that you are prepared for your meeting. After all, your tax advisor does not live or work with you everyday of the year. For this reason, they have no way of knowing what you have gotten yourself into as far as your taxes are concerned. The only way for them to effectively lend you assistance is if you are 100 percent prepared and organized.
The best way to get prepared is to stay organized throughout the year. If you try to put together all of your tax documents the day that you meet with your advisor, you are sure to miss something. Instead, make sure that you stay organized day in and day out. Sure, it takes a bit of extra time to stay on track throughout the year, but it is something that you must do nonetheless.
